My laptop, hp compaq nx6110 has a screen problem. Its dim

My laptop, hp compaq nx6110 has developed a problem with resolution on the monitor. Its dim and i can barely see anything. The function to increase the brightness on the monitor on the keypad is not working. How do i get to reset to default properties

The problem could be a faulty inverter or the backlight fluro light lamp. The inverter is easier to replace than the fluro lamp.
Google the WEB for replacement parts and instructions on replacing the lamp. There are quite a few helpful sites for parts and repair instructions.

How do i remove the screen from a cq60 laptop...I want to remove the screen and install a new one

This will require a fairly intensive teardown of the laptop. You will need to remove the battery on the bottom to get to the screws that hold part of the assembly and/or covers together. You will need to remove the keyboard and the switch cover that is above the keyboard, this piece hides the display mounts. You will need to disconnect the small video cable that is attached from the monitor to the main board. You may also have a wireless antenna cable that will need to be disconnected. You should now be able to unscrew the mounts and separate the monitor from the laptop. Reverse this process to install the new monitor. If you are installing a new monitor in the laptop's original monitor case, you may need to access several tiny screws around the monitor that are typically hidden under small sticky covers around the monitor. What driver do i need for i can get video on my projector i am using compaq nx6110

None. Connect the projector to the laptop using the VGA, open Start/ Control Panel/ Display/ Settings/ select the native resolution of your projector /Apply /OK. Now all you have to do is to drag the window of whatever you want to be projected there.
